单项选择题数组实现表有24个元素,进行插入操作的过程中,平均移动元素的次数是()

A.12
B.11.5
C.24
D.1


您可能感兴趣的试卷

你可能感兴趣的试题

3.单项选择题单链表在指针P所指结点之后增加结点的时间复杂度为()

A.最坏O(n),最好O(1)
B.O(n)
C.最坏O(n),平均O(1)
D.O(1)

4.单项选择题数组实现表的添加、删除元素的函数在平均情况下的时间复杂度为()

A.O(log(n))
B.O(n)
C.O(n*n)
D.O(1)

5.单项选择题数组实现表的添加、删除元素的函数在最坏情况下的时间复杂度为()

A.O(1)
B.O(n*n)
C.O(log(n))
D.O(n)

6.单项选择题数组实现表的添加、删除元素的函数在最好情况下的时间复杂度为()

A.O(log(n))
B.O(n*n)
C.O(n)
D.O(1)

7.单项选择题指针实现表的查询函数在平均情况下的时间复杂度为()

A.O(1)
B.O(n)
C.O(log(n))
D.O(n*n)

8.单项选择题ADT表中,ADT是下列四个选项中()的缩略语。

A.Abstract Data Type
B.Atlantic Daylight Time
C.Adaptive Dynamic Threshold
D.Automatic Data Transmission

9.单项选择题

请阅读下面的代码:

func函数在最坏情况下的时间复杂度为()

A.O(n*n)
B.O(1)
C.O(n*n*n)
D.O(n)

10.单项选择题

请阅读下面的代码:

func函数在最坏情况下的时间复杂度为()

A.O(n*n)
B.O(1)
C.O(n*n*n)
D.O(n)